Exploring Tallinn from your hotel is quite convenient due to the city's compact layout and efficient public transport system. Most hotels are located within walking distance of major attractions, including the historic Old Town, where cobblestone streets lead to beautiful squares and landmarks. Biking is also a popular option, with many hotels offering rentals. Public transport, including buses and trams, is efficient, providing quick access to further areas of interest, such as Telliskivi Creative City or the Pirita beachfront.

Tallinn hosts a variety of cultural events and festivals throughout the year, offering visitors a rich experience of Estonian culture. From the Tallinn Music Week in spring, showcasing diverse musical talents, to the Christmas Market in the Old Town during winter, filled with festive cheer and local crafts, there's something for everyone. Other notable events include the Tallinn Black Nights Film Festival, which attracts film enthusiasts from around the world, and various arts and food festivals celebrating local traditions and cuisine.
